Extended Synopsis
Ten years after starting Project Mayhem, the narrator is living a mundane life. He has a kid, a wife, and a steady diet of pills to keep his destiny—and his alternate personality—at bay. But this fragile peace won't last long, and his wife has seen to that. Plunged back into the chaotic world he tried to leave behind, he discovers that this go-round, he has much more at stake than just his own life. The time has arrived to Rize or Die.
Available exclusively as a graphic novel, Fight Club 2 brings bestselling novelist Chuck Palahniuk together with acclaimed artists Cameron Stewart and David Mack. Together, they deliver a full-frontal assault on modern culture, introducing a new generation of readers to Project Mayhem and the warm, nihilistic embrace of Tyler Durden.
Author Biography
Chuck Palahniuk is the bestselling author of transgressional fiction masterpieces, including the original Fight Club novel. His uniquely subversive voice continues to capture the twisted zeitgeist of contemporary America. Cameron Stewart and David Mack are award-winning comic book artists known for their brilliant, trippy, and evocative visual storytelling.
